Description
This is a thatched cottage dating from the 17th century or earlier. It is timber-framed with brick infilling, though the timber frame is now largely hidden behind a roughcast, plastered, and painted exterior. It has end chimneys and a thatched roof. The cottage is one-and-a-half stories in height, featuring two late 18th or early 19th century sash windows, and gabled dormers are set into the roof above.
